Rapper-turned-actor Eve recently shut down her clothing line, Fetish.
A few years ago, the 30-year-old Philly native put a hold on the launch of the Fetish line after a dispute with her then-apparel-licensee Innovo Group. Then, last year, she said she was revamping and relaunching the line for the third time.
“You know what they say, third time’s the charm. And I believe it–it’s my favorite number,” she said last year.”I would actually wear the new Fetish collection. I actually have this in my closet.”
It looks like the collection is headed to the dead pool, as Eve shifts her focus back to music and acting. Since Even shifted to acting, she’s appeared in several films and even landed her own show on UPN, which was canceled after three seasons.
Eve is slated to appearance in an upcoming Drew Barrymore-directed film Whip It due in October, and in a guest spot on the Fox sitcom Glee .
On the music side of things, Eve recently left her longtime label Geffen and is currently a free agent. She is also working with the Ruff Ryders again, as they gear up for a new compilation.

Rapper/ actress Eve has cut the cord on her clothing line, “Fetish”. According to the ybf.com she was working on giving Fetish a face-lift, and even completely changing the name.
It’s safe to say Fetish won’t be returning any time soon due to “legal reasons”.
Eve also discussed and confirmed rumors that she was no longer with her label, Geffen Records. Eve’s been working her album, “Flirt” for a while (like, I don’t know, two years?!) but I guess “Flirt” will be taking a dirtnap right next to Fetish.
Eve is currently starring in the movie, “Whip It” also starring Drew Barrymore (“Never Been Kissed”) and Ellen Page (“Juno”) and will be on an episode of “Glee”.
